I am trying to install my new short shifter and i can not get the F***ing linkage unbolted from the shifter. I got the nut off, but i cant get the bolt to slide out of the shifter and linkage. I tried everything short of cutting it off. Any body with ideas how to get it out would be greatly appreciated. Thanks

Just patients and a ton of WD-40. You can try and hit the bolt, but if you do make sure to put the nut back on so that you don't beat up the end of the bolt. Also the bolt will be pretty hard to get any kind of a swing at b/c of the tight place it sits in.
Good luck, I don't think there is a majic answer.

I had the same problem installing a short shifter on mine and in my last car 95 escort. I got a new bolt and nut from work and I used lots of WD-40 once I got the nut off I put some Vise GRips on the other side of the bolt and slowly pulled while turning it and it came. Took about 5 minutes. Just make surte on teh new one you put some Anti-Sieze crap. So it doesn't stick and give you a problem next time you take it out.
